Hello, I am trying to evaluate the number of rows of a certain matrix 'Conn' using
d = size(Conn,1)
If I initialise the matrix from an empty workspace like this
Conn = [1 2 3; 4 5 6]
the command displays the correct answer
d = 2
When using the exact same command inside a bigger script, I get this error message:
Subscript indices must either be real positive integers or logicals.
Anybody has a clue?

You have a variable names size.
Rename this variable and clear it.
